Abstract

MoS2 with rose-like morphology have been successfully synthesized using by an ionic liquid-directed hydrothermal synthesis. XRD results showed that the as-prepared MoS2 directed by ionic liquid Brij56 have the good peaks. SEM images revealed that the MoS2 nanoflowers had rose-like morphology composed of many stacked sheets. TEM images showed that MoS2 nanoflowers have incompactly petal-like stacked structure. These results showed that ionic liquid Brij56 could effectively influence the morphology of MoS2. Ionic liquid played a crucial role as a structure-directed reagent in the formation of MoS2 nanoflowers and the possible growth mechanism of MoS2 nanoflowers was also discussed.
